40% of Australian principals are victims of physical violence
- Written by Theresa Dicke, Senior Research Fellow, Australian Catholic University

Almost all (97%) school principals in Australia work overtime. More than 70% work more than 56 hours per week during school terms and 25 hours each week of the holidays.
